Students learn when they are engaged. Part of engagement is tactile and kinesthetic learning. Through these manipulative students can be intentional in their learning. They can observe through manipulative. The discussions will flourish with their peers which increases academic language, different observations and points of view, analysis and synthesizing information, and encouraging and uplifting each other in the process of educational growth. The children become immersed in this fun experience while also increasing leaps and bounds academically. I want to build an educational environment where elation and ebullience are present through the hands-on learning of my 25 fifth-grade students.
